Mark Hale Chairs 2011 HK Relay for Life

Celebrates 25th Cancer-Free Anniversary

Name:  Mark Hale

Town:  Killingworth. 

How long have you lived in town: We’ve lived here for 9 Years.

What do you like best about town: I love the small-town feeling in Killingworth.  People genuinely care about their community here and are ready and willing to lend a helping hand.

What to you least like about town: I’m not all that fond of the mosquitoes in the summer.

Where do you work: I have worked in the Compliance Department at Morgan Stanley, now Morgan Stanley Smith Barney, since 1992.

Fondest memory of town:

My fondest memory of Killingworth, thus far, is coaching my daughter’s softball team last season and watching as each girl grew in her skills and in confidence.

A recent accomplishment:

A recent accomplishment of which I am extremely proud is that, on December 12, I celebrated my 25th anniversary as a cancer survivor.  Every day is a gift.   I am determined to pay back, in any way I can, the care and support I received that made the past 25 years possible.    As part of that paying back, I participate in the American Cancer Society’s Relay For Life of Haddam-Killingworth, which will take place on May 14-15 at Haddam-Killingworth High School.  For more information, please see our website www.relayforlife.org/hkct
